The aim of the study is to investigate the functional properties of neutrophils in the blood and peritoneal exudate in patients with peritonitis. Materials and methods. The metabolic activity of neutrophils determined in patients with peritonitis and in patients of the control groups in the blood, peritoneal exudate and effusion of the abdominal wall on the 1–2 day of the postoperative period in the Sp and St test with nitro blue tetrazolium (NBT), as well as reserve indicator (RI) of metabolic activity. We studied the percentage of active neutrophils in the phagocytosis –PhI ( index) and the number of absorbed Candida albicans particles on average by one neutrophil –PhN(number). Results and their discussion.The peculiarities of the cellular factors of local protection decreased metabolic activity of neutrophils in the abdominal cavity in the Sp NBT test compared to blood neutrophils and an increased reserve during stimulation. For the comparisons which included the activity of neutrophils abdominal contents in patients with peritonitis versus in control established that neutrophils in the abdominal cavity with peritonitis have a reduced intensity of phagocytosis. Patients with pancreatic peritonitis have inverse correlations between the amount of NBT-positive blood NG in the SP NBT test and IR of blood NG and between the amount of NBT-positive blood NG in the Sp NST test and PhI of blood NG, while patients with abdominal peritonitis do not have correlations between indicators of innate defense of the body. Conclusions. Peritonitis was associated with functional disorders of NG. The leading areas of disorders are significant activation of metabolic processes of NG and inhibition of the phagocytic function of NG blood and peritoneal exudate. Patients with pancreatic peritonitis had inverse correlations between the indicators of the innate defense of the body, while patients with abdominal peritonitis did not have correlations.

The nitroblue tetrazolium test reflects the degree of activation of oxygen-dependent mechanisms of bactericidal activity of phagocytotic cells, so the increase in nbt-test and phagocytic indices shows increased activation in the bacterial process and enhanced protection with the help of the absorption ability of the cells in the body. We examined females of nonlinear rats after feeding of their offspring, which 2 weeks before and 2 weeks after mating were injected intraperitoneally with antigens of saline extract of medical leeches (4 injections) and the offspring at days 1, 15, 30, 45, 60. The dosage of salt extract antigens was carried out by determining the protein concentrations using the Lowry protein assay. The animals were immobilized using an immobilizing device. The animals were distributed into three groups: the first research and experimental group of animals was subject to the influence of medical leech salt extract antigens to the amount of 0.5 ml (at the rate of 3 µg/g of animal weight); the second group of intact animals was not subject to intervention, the third control group of animals was administered intraperitoneally saline 0.5 ml of 9% saline solution. We studied females after feeding offspring and offspring at 1, 15, 30, 60 days. The animals were kept in vivarium conditions in individual cages on a standard diet. In the experiment we used 60 females of non-linear rats and 300 of their offspring. All animals were decapitated under ether anesthesia. After that, we took blood, made a solution with crystal heparin and examined the laboratory parameters: total number of leukocytes and leukocyte formula. Evaluation of nonspecific resistance of the organism was investigated using tests which characterize the activity of neutrophils (nbt-test, phagocytosis indices). The results of our studies revealed a positive effect of antigens of saline extract of medical leeches on the absorptive and metabolic activity of neutrophils in the females and their offspring in all study periods compared with the control, an increased number of leukocytes, due to the change of the process of differentiation and deposition of cells in immunogenic organs on proliferation. Changes in immunological parameters indicate the immunostimulatory effect of AG ML on leukopoiesis and on the functional activity of neutrophils – the first line of defense against entry into the body of a variety of bacteria, fungi and protozoa.

The aim. Evaluation of the TiO2 effect on the phagocytic activity of peripheral blood neutrophils. Materials and methods. 17 people were examined - 10 people with atopic bronchial asthma (m/f - 5/5, mean age - 38 [28, 48]), verified according to the international criteria, the second group (control) - 7 people - healthy controls (m/f - 3/4, mean age - 23 [21; 26] years). The phagocytic index and neutrophil activity in the NBT-test were calculated for all the examined patients. 0.008% solution of TiO2 (based on 1 mg / kg of body weight) was added to the test-samples, control samples were added with the physiological solution, standard samples - with a suspension of killed Staphylococcus aureus. All the samples were incubated for 30 minutes at 37°C, the ready smears were microscopied with counting the amount of formazan-positive granulocytes in the NST-test and cells that absorbed 1 or more Stf particles per 100 granulocytes. Results. TiO2 stimulated phagocytosis of staphylococcus with blood neutrophils in 53% of the examined patients by 8-30% (p = 0.02). Under the influence of TiO2 activity of phagocytes significantly increased, in comparison with that in spontaneous NST-test (p = 0.0001), but was lower than induction by staphylococcus (p = 0.049). In patients with allergopathology, TiO2 stimulated phagocytosis of staphylococcus and neutrophil activity in the NBT-test was also effective, as was the culture of staphylococcus aureus (31.2% compared to 34.3%). In the healthy group, the TiO2 solution increased the activity of neutrophils in the NST-test, compared with the physiological solution (on average and in 71% of cases by 10-18%), but not so than the culture of staphylococcus (24%, compared to 39, 7%). Among healthy people, there was a correlation between the hereditary of allergy and the neutrophil activity in the NBT-test with TiO2 (0.78). Conclusions. It was found that 0.008% solution of TiO2 stimulated the activity of neutrophils in the NBT-test, both in patients with atopic bronchial asthma and healthy people after 30 minutes of incubation in a thermostat. In patients with allergies, TiO2 increased phagocytosis of staphylococcus, as well as metabolic activity of neutrophils so much as staphylococcus. A strong correlation was found between the hereditary allergies and the increased metabolic activity of blood phagocytes in the NBT-test with TiO2 in healthy individuals.

The epidermal skin barrier protects the body from a host of daily challenges, providing protection against mechanical insults and the absorption of chemicals and xenobiotics. In addition to the physical barrier, the epidermis also presents an innate defense against microbial overgrowth. This is achieved through the presence of a diverse collection of microorganisms on the skin (the “microbiota”) that maintain a delicate balance with the host and play a significant role in overall human health. When the skin is wounded, the local tissue with a compromised barrier can become colonized and ultimately infected if bacterial growth overcomes the host response. Wound infections present an immense burden in healthcare costs and decreased quality of life for patients, and treatment becomes increasingly important because of the negative impact that infection has on slowing the rate of wound healing. In this review, we discuss specific challenges of treating wound infections and the advances in drug delivery platforms and formulations that are under development to improve topical delivery of antimicrobial treatments.

The abdominal cavity is, in essence, an appendage of the lymphatic system, therefore, it cannot represent a completely foreign container for the blood poured out here. Indeed, the observations of Virchow, Wintrich and others show that whole blood can remain in this cavity for a long time (several days) without undergoing clotting (Pashutin). In view of this fact, it is natural to expect, as is confirmed by experiments, that most of the blood that has entered the abdominal cavity has time to be absorbed before it begins to coagulate. If a part of it, which failed to be absorbed in time, undergoes clotting, then this does not represent any particular disturbances in the overall economy of blood, the blood clot is completely absorbed after preliminary disintegration (fat). In this sense, hemorrhage into the abdominal cavity is not life-threatening, since the blood does not disappear for the body, but soon again, almost entirely, enters the total mass of the blood vessel.

The subject of study is the physical processes of translational and angular motion of a two-wheeled experimental sample. The goal is to develop physical, mathematical, and graphic models of the translational and angular motions of a two-wheeled experimental sample as an object of automatic control. The objectives: to form physical models of a two-wheeled experimental sample; to develop a nonlinear mathematical description of the processes of translational and angular sample`s motions using the Lagrange approach; to obtain a linearized mathematical sample`s description as an object of automatic control in the state space and frequency domain; to generate graphic models in the form of structural diagrams in the time and frequency domains; to analyze the functional properties of an object of automatic control: stability, controllability, observability, structural and signal diagnosability concerning violations of the functional properties of electric drives and sensors of the angular position of the body and wheels. The methods of the study: the Lagrange method, Taylor series, state-space method, Laplace transformations, Lyapunov, Kalman criteria, and diagnosability criterion. The results: physical models of a two-wheeled experimental sample have been obtained in the form of a kinematic diagram of the mechanical part and the electric circuit of an electric drive; mathematical descriptions of translational and angular motions have been developed in nonlinear and linearized forms; structural diagrams have been developed; functional characteristics of a two-wheeled experimental model as an object of automatic control have been analyzed to solve problems of control algorithms synthesis. Conclusions. The scientific novelty lies in obtaining new models that describe the translational and angular motion of a two-wheeled experimental model as an object of automatic control. The obtained models differ from the known ones by considering the dynamic properties of sensors and electric drives, as well as the relationship of movements.

Currently, despite significant achievements in the field of surgery, anesthesiology and resuscitation, the results of treatment of patients with advanced purulent peritonitis remain one of the most intractable problems, almost every sixth patient with acute surgical diseases and injuries of the abdominal cavity is admitted to medical institutions with peritonitis [1,3] Common peritonitis in 17-29% complicates the course of most acute surgical diseases and is the main cause of deaths in surgical hospitals [3,7]. Lethality in advanced peritonitis remains extremely high and reaches 20-39% [1,2,4,5]. In recent decades, great importance has been attached to recording intra-abdominal pressure in purulent pathology of the abdominal cavity. It was found that intra-abdominal hypertension occurs in every third patient with acute surgical pathology and negatively affects the functioning of all organs and systems of the body [1,6,8]. Pathological changes that occur with acute and excessive increase in intra-abdominal pressure (IAP) are manifestations of abdominal compartment syndrome (ACS) with disorders of the cardiovascular system; urinary disorders, disorders of perfusion of internal organs and the development of intestinal ischemia, which contributes to bacterial translocation and endogenous infection [2,7,8]. Ischemic blood flow disorders of the splanchnic zone are fraught with the development of bacterial translocation and the development of systemic inflammatory response syndrome and multiple organ failure (PON). Unsatisfactoriness with such results gave rise to a fundamentally different approach to the surgical treatment of common forms of peritonitis-the introduction of an open abdominal management method based on the ideas of I. Mikulich (1881), Jean-Louis Faure (1928), N. S. Makoch (1984) and D. Steinberg (1979).

Introduction. Gastric duplication cyst is a rare clinical observation. More often, these cysts are localized in the fundus or body of the stomach and have a common muscle layers and blood supply. Even more rarely, duplication cysts are not anatomically connected to the stomach and are located in other parts of the abdominal cavity or in the retroperitoneal space. Cystic duplication of the gastrointestinal tract, which are localized in the pancreas, is extremely rare. The aim of the study is to demonstrate the possibility of using laparoscopy for this disease. Materials and methods. The paper describes three rare clinical observations of gastric duplication cyst topographically associated with the pancreas. In the first clinical observation, gastric duplication cyst was combined with mediastinal duplication cysts, an esophageal bronchial fistula, and extralobar pulmonary sequestrations. In the second observation, a duplication cyst had communication with the pancreatic duct system and was clinically manifested by recurrent bleeding. In the third case, a duplication cyst is diagnosed behind the body and tail of the pancreas. Results. In all cases, surgical treatment was carried out by the laparoscopic method, leading to complete recovery. Histological examination in all the described observations confirmed the gastric type of epithelium of the mucous membrane of the cysts. The article provides a review of the literature. Conclusion. Thus, the efficiency of laparoscopic interventions in children with gastric duplications topographically associated with the pancreas was demonstrated. The described rare clinical manifestations, a combination of defects, as well as the possible presence of heterotopy of the mucous membrane of the duplication cyst confirm the need for surgical correction of the disease.

Ricinus communis L. of Euphorbiaceae family is a widespread plant in tropical regions. It is used in traditional medicines as an anti- fertility agent in India and different parts of the world. The ether soluble portion of the methanol extract of R. communis var minor possesses anti-implantation, anti - conceptive and estrogenic activity in rats and mice when administered subcutaneously.The study was conducted on 10 local breed male rabbits, 1-2 years old, of 1-2 kg body weight. The animals were divided into two groups, control non – treated group and treated group in which animals were treated with single daily dose of 50 mg /kg b. wt. P.O. of decorticated and defatted castor seeds (DDCS) for 14 days. 28th day post treatment, animals were anesthetized by diethyl ether, sacrificed, abdominal cavity was open. The sexual organ (testes, epididymis, prostate and seminal vesical) weighed. In addition to take a biopsy from each one for histopathological changes. The study also included clinical and hematological parameters, in addition to sperm counts and the changes in sperm morphology.Body weight, body temperature increased significantly in treated males. While in non- treated group there were no significant changes. Respiratory rates and heart rate were none significantly changed in treated and non- treated males.Bleeding time none significantly increased in treated males, but increased significantly in none treated males. Clotting times decreased none significantly in treated and non- treated males. The blood parameters including, total erythrocytes count, hemoglobin concentration, PCV% , MCV, MCH, MCHC, total leucocyte and differential leucocyte counts were either increased or decreased none significantly in both groups. The results revealed that the effects of exposure to extract of ricin for 14 days on reproductive efficiency of rabbits, exhibited Significant decrease in weights of testes, epididymis, tails, heads of epididymis, seminal vesicles and prostate in treated males in comparison with those of non- treated males. While the body of epididymis did not show a significant changes.Significant decrease in live sperm numbers, number of sperms in epididymal head, in addition to deformities in high numbers of sperm, including enlarged or small sperms. breaks head, and its detachment, presence of two heads in one sperm, bifurcation of tail and its breaking, sperm coiling in samples from treated males in comparison with those from non-treated males.Histological changes were hyperplasia of lining epithelial cells and vacuolar degenerative changes, loss of spermatogenesis, and spermatocytes necrosis in those from treated males.
